Warning Signs You Need Cabinet Water Damage Repair

Catching water damage early can save you money and prevent bigger problems. Here are some warning signs to look out for: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ors can be a sign of mold growth. If you notice a musty smell in your kitchen or bathroom, it’s essential to investigate further and address the issue quickly.

Warped or Discolored Cabinets

If your cabinets are warped, discolored, or showing signs of water damage, it’s a clear indication that you need professional help. Don’t try to fix it yourself; call our team instead.

Water Stains on the Ceiling or Walls

Water stains on the ceiling or walls can be a sign of a leaky pipe or roof damage. Ignoring these signs can lead to more extensive damage and costly repairs.

Visible Water Damage or Leaks

If you notice water damage or leaks in your kitchen, bathroom, or laundry room, don’t hesitate to call our team. We’ll send a technician to assess the damage and start the repair process immediately.

Unusual Sounds or Creaks

Unusual sounds or creaks coming from your cabinets can be a sign of water damage or structural issues. Don’t ignore these signs; call our team to investigate further.

Visible Mold or Mildew

Mold or mildew growth is a serious issue that needs immediate attention. If you notice any signs of mold or mildew, contact our team right away.

Cabinet Water Damage Repair v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Minor water spill Yes No You can clean it up yourself with a towel and some cleaning solution.
Significant water damage (up to 2 inches of standing water) No Yes You need professional equipment and expertise to dry out the area and prevent mold growth.
Visible mold or mildew growth No Yes Mold and mildew need specialized equipment and techniques to remove safely and effectively.
Warped or discolored cabinets No Yes You need professional help to assess and repair the damage, as well as prevent further damage.
Water stains on the ceiling or walls No Yes You need to identify and fix the underlying issue, which may need professional help.

Cabinet Water Damage Repair Cost In Parrish, FL

The cost of Cabinet Water Damage Repair can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Parrish, FL. Here are some estimates for different aspects of the service: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Assessment and Containment $500 – $1,500 The size of the affected area and the complexity of the job
Drying and Moisture Removal $1,000 – $3,000 The amount of water damage and the type of equipment needed
Cabinet Restoration $1,500 – $4,000 The extent of the damage and the type of materials needed for repair
Final Inspection and Cleaning $500 – $1,000 The size of the affected area and the level of cleaning required
